Sundays:

10am

St Luke's

Communion service in an inclusive, creative environment, drawing on the beauty and depth of Anglican tradition. A space of reverence, mystery, and liturgical beauty where all ages are welcome.

No Children's group yet but actitivities available.

All age service: 2nd Sunday

  • Organ hymns

  • Sung responses

  • Common Worship liturgy

  • Traditional

10am

St Thomas'

Communion service that’s family-friendly and engaging. Anglican liturgy meets clear, practical teaching and contemporary music – a welcoming place for families of all shapes and sizes.

 

Children's Church 1st and 3rd Sunday every month

  • Organ hymns and contemporary worship

  • Common Worship liturgy

  • Combining tradition with contemporary elements

4pm

St Richard's

A relaxed, café-style, intergenerational service. Conversation, creativity, and connection are at the heart of this monthly gathering. Great for those exploring faith. Intentionally neuro-divergent friendly.

Not running in

Aug/Sept 2026

  • Modern/contemporary worship

  • Café-style seating

  • Hands-on creativity

5.30pm

St Richard's

Chapel Nights: a space for contemporary worship, prayer, and contemplation. Come as you are to pause, reflect, and meet with God.

  • Contemporary worship

  • Prayer

  • Space to reflect

Watch Online

Services from St Luke's are streamed live each Sunday to YouTube to enable those unable to participate in the building to remain part of our worshipping community. 

Midweek

  • Midweek Communion – Thursdays, 12 noon at St Luke’s. A quiet, reflective service.

  • Evening Prayer – Tuesdays, 6pm at St Richard’s. A simple, peaceful space for prayer and reflection.
